Sigmatex and Hypetex launch colored carbon fiber solutions

The partnership will apply Hypetex’s carbon fiber colorization technologies with Sigmatex’s sigmaDesign product.

Sigmatex (Runcorn, Chesire, U.K.), a manufacturer of carbon fiber textiles to the composites industry, announced on May 14 its partnership with Hypetex (Fitzrovia, London, U.K.), developers of carbon fiber colorization technologies. The partnership, which applies Hypetex’s colored technology to Sigmatex’s sigmaDesign fabric designs, will provide colored carbon fiber solutions to the composites industry.

Adopted by automotive, leisure and aerospace companies, Sigmatex’s sigmaDesign service provides custom weave patterns for cosmetic and performance-based applications. The goal is to offer the added visual benefit from the Hypetex’s cosmetic carbon fiber while maintaining the quality and performance of the fabric. This opportunity, notes Steve Powell, commercial manager at Sigmatex, is expected to enhance the sigmaDesign product. 

The partnership’s aim is to bring together two key companies within the UK’s composite supply chain to enhance and strengthen their offerings to the global marketplace. Visit http://www.sigmatex.com/sigmadesign to learn more about these fabrics.
